Sounds like the power supply to me as well. You may want to open the case clean it out with air get all the dust and dirt out of the fans the gpu and the cpu and heatsinks after that try again. If you still have the problem remove your cpu heatsink clean old thermal paste off put new on a pea size drop and reattach the heatsink. Then try to run if that don't fix it check your power cable to the back of the pc make sure its snug and if that don't work it may be time for a new power supply.
